Lake Region High School is a high school in Naples, Maine, part of Rsu 61/Msad 61 Schools. The forecast above uses the school's own coordinates, so it reflects conditions at this campus rather than an average across the wider area.
Closure decisions for Lake Region High School are almost always made at the district level. If Rsu 61/Msad 61 Schools closes, this school closes with it — so the district-wide forecast is usually the number that matters (see the Rsu 61/Msad 61 Schools forecast).
Rural districts run the longest bus routes over the least-treated roads, so they typically close at lower snowfall totals than nearby urban districts — often on forecasts that would leave a city district open.
High schools start earliest, so they feel a storm before the rest of the district does — the first buses often roll while roads are still being treated. That earlier start time is one reason a district watching a morning storm may call the day off entirely rather than run a delay.
Maine averages about 72 inches of snow per year. Maine schools are well-equipped for snow but close for major nor'easters and dangerous wind chills below -30°F.
